Nigeria Boosts Security Ties with Saudi Arabia in Historic Five-Year Defence Pact

Image
Nigeria has taken a major step toward strengthening its international security partnerships with the signing of a landmark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. The agreement, concluded on Tuesday, December 9, 2025, sets in motion a comprehensive framework for enhanced defence and military cooperation between the two nations. The Honourable Minister of State for Defence, H.E. Dr. Bello Mohammed Matawalle, MON, signed on behalf of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, while Dr. Khaled H. Al-Biyari, the Assistant Minister of Defence for Executive Affairs, represented the Saudi government. Both parties affirmed that the agreement reflects a shared commitment to regional stability, professional development, and long-term strategic collaboration. Nigeria Reaffirms Commitment To Global Peace And Security At UN Peacekeeping Ministerial 2025

Image
Nigeria's Minister of Defence H.E. Mohammed Badaru Abubakar CON, mni, reaffirmed Nigeria’s unwavering commitment to the United Nations (UN) and the global community in promoting peace and security during the second day of the Plenary High-Level  Pledging Session of the United Nations Peacekeeping Ministerial 2025. The Minister highlighted Nigeria’s active participation in international peacekeeping efforts, noting the country’s  rotation of the Base Protection Force deployed with the United Nations Interim Security Force in Abyei, as well as the Formed Police Unit at the United Nations Transition Mission in Somalia. In his address, Badaru emphasized Nigeria’s leadership role in sub-regional peace initiatives under the auspices of the Economic Community of West African States (ECOWAS) and the African Union (AU). Nigeria's Defence Ministry To Strengthen Military Cooperation With Israel

Image
Permanent Secretary of the Ministry of Defence, Ambassador Gabriel Tanimu Aduda has reaffirmed the Nigerian government’s commitment to enhancing military cooperation with the State of Israel during a recent courtesy visit from Israeli Ambassador to Nigeria, Michael Freeman, at the Ministry’s headquarters in Ship House, Abuja. During their meeting, the two officials discussed strategies for bolstering defence cooperation, strengthening mutual security frameworks, and exploring opportunities for enhanced military training and capacity building within the Nigerian Armed Forces. Ambassador Aduda highlighted the critical need to deepen defence ties in  the light of evolving global security challenges. Nigeria and Pakistan Forge Stronger Defence Ties: Minister Badaru Advocates Enhanced Collaboration

Image
In a significant move towards bolstering defence capabilities, the Honourable Minister of Defence of Nigeria, H.E. Mohammed Badaru Abubakar CON, mni, has called for enhanced collaboration between Nigeria and the Islamic Republic of Pakistan in the defence sector.  His remarks came during a high-level meeting with a delegation from Pakistan led by General Shahir Shamsad at Ship House, Abuja.  During the discussions, Minister Badaru lauded Pakistan's cost-effective counter-terrorism strategies, emphasizing their relevance and potential as a model for Nigeria.  Highlighting the long-standing relationship between both nations, the Minister said, "The history of cooperation between Nigeria and Pakistan provides a solid foundation for expanding collaboration in the defence sector."  He stressed that such partnerships would not only boost military capabilities but also foster trust and mutual understanding.
